Study: Violence Against Women and Girls in Iraq and the Kurdistan Region of Iraq (KR-I): Patterns, Causes, Awareness and Policy Responses
The purpose of this study is to assess the prevalence, drivers and manifestations of VAWG, to identify legal, institutional and service gaps and provide evidence-based recommendations for policymakers to formulate informed policies and targeted interventions to combat VAWG, and to civil society and international partners to foster the development of these policies and interventions.
It contributes to the analytical and monitoring work of the Regional Observatory on Violence against Women and Girls (VAWG), hosted by EuroMed Feminist Initiative (EFI), by generating country-level evidence to support regional advocacy and policy dialogue.
This study is supported by the Deutsche Gesellschaft für Internationale Zusammenarbeit (GIZ) as part of the programme “Strengthening Participation, Peaceful Coexistence and Equality in Iraq” (SPACE), funded by the German Federal Ministry for Economic Cooperation and Development (BMZ).
